Writing Good Article Titles is Key to Success

Have you just written a great article that you know people are going to love? That's good, but a great article is useless if nobody can find it. Writing good article titles is vital if you want to be sure your material gets read.

Why is the article title so important? The title is of course the first thing your audience will see. If it doesn't capture the attention of your readers, they will simply look for something more interesting.

Another reason writing a good article title is so important is because it is crawled by the search engine spiders before anything else. Good keywords are important in the title so that the search engines know what the article is about.

How do you write a good title? Use the following tips to help you compose titles that will catch the attention of your audience and get your article found by the search engines.

1. Put your keywords in the first part of your title. The first 3 or 4 words of your title have the most importance for the search engines. Try to keep these words at the beginning while still making the title sound interesting.

2. Capture the readers attention. The best way to do this is by searching for the popular keywords in your niche. These words are obviously what people are using when they search for the information they want. Give them what they are looking for, and they will reward you by reading your article.

3. Try to keep your titles short, 5 words or less. If this isn't possible, make sure to arrange the title so that your keywords are at the front. If your keywords are "cat psychology", write a long title this way: "Cat Psychology-Could This Explain Why Your Cat Acts Crazy?"

That last example may be a little strange, but it got your attention, didn't it? That is the point of using your keywords at the beginning of your title. They will be the first thing your reader sees, so keep them as visible as possible.

Once you have a good title, be sure to keep your article focused on the subject of the title. There is nothing worse for a reader than to read an article that has nothing to do with what the title promised. Stay as closely on topic as possible.

As you can see, writing good article titles is an essential skill in article writing and marketing. Capture the readers attention, be keyword friendly to the search engines, and use words that you know your readers are searching for. These tips will greatly increase the chances of your article being found and read.
